repository
1 of 1noun/rɪˈpɑzɪtɔri/
Forms:repositories
1
a place or collection where things are stored for safekeeping
- University archives act as the central repository for important records, papers, and data relating to the institution's history.
- Biological sample repositories help medical researchers store blood, tissue, and genetic information from study participants for future analysis.
- Art museums function as repositories, carefully preserving valuable works of art for public education and enjoyment for generations.
